Can someone explain to me this cave farming? The only farming I ever do is for materials :(

There is a cave in Skywatch on earth. About 8 enemies respawn in it. There are really the only enemies that bother you. You stand down from the cave and fire into it as soon as you see the names appear. They never even make it out alive. They respawn in about 5 seconds. After everyone is low on ammo and you see 5 greens, 3 blues and maybe a purple in the cave, everyone runs and collects. Run back to standing spot and rinse and repeat. The drop rate is fricking crazy. I had at least two greens on every run to collect. Every 30 minutes an event occurs which gives vanguard. Also, you can switch between all your weapons and level them all up. Also, gilmore cards get full FAST since you are killing so many enemies.
